HubSpot is a customer platform that connects your marketing, sales, and service teams through one central database. It's the system that finally gets your departments talking to each other—and using the same information.
You've probably heard the name in marketing meetings, seen competitors using it, or had your CMO mention it during budget reviews. Here's what it does and whether it's right for your business.
HubSpot's Origin Story

Back in 2006, two MIT grads—Brian Halligan and Dharmesh Shah—noticed something that probably frustrated you too: traditional advertising was dying. Cold calls were getting ignored. Banner ads were being blocked.
Customers weren't waiting for your sales pitch anymore. They were Googling their problems, reading reviews, and making decisions before your sales team even knew they existed.
So HubSpot built a platform around a different idea: what if you attracted customers by being helpful instead of interruptive? They called it Inbound Marketing. Instead of interrupting people with ads, you'd create content that answers their questions, solves their problems, and builds trust.
Is HubSpot a CRM?
Yes, but calling HubSpot just a CRM undersells what it does.
HubSpot is a complete customer platform. The Smart CRM is the free foundation—where all contact information, website activity, and purchase history live. But the platform extends far beyond basic CRM functions.
The CRM serves as your "single source of truth." Every department—marketing, sales, and service—works from the same data. No more disconnected spreadsheets. No more asking, "whose numbers are right?"
When marketing runs a campaign, sales sees which prospects engaged. When sales closes a deal, service sees what was promised. When service resolves an issue, marketing knows not to send promotional emails to frustrated customers.
What Does HubSpot Do?

HubSpot handles four core business functions: marketing automation, sales pipeline management, customer service, and content creation. Each function connects to the same customer database, so your teams work from shared information instead of disconnected tools.
If you want to know everything about HubSpot Marketing Hub, watch our YouTube playlist: HubSpot Marketing Hub Masterclass
Marketing Automation
Your marketing team can build email campaigns, track which content is working, see which ads are worth the budget (and which are burning cash), and score leads based on behavior—not guesswork.
Sales Pipeline Management
Sales gets tools to track every deal, automate follow-up emails, forecast revenue, and see exactly which marketing content a prospect engaged with before they showed up on a sales call. No more "warm transfer" confusion.
Customer Service Tools
After the sale closes, service teams can manage support tickets, track satisfaction scores, build knowledge bases, and use AI to handle routine questions 24/7. Happy customers stick around—and they refer others.
Content Creation
Need a website? Landing pages? Blog? HubSpot's Content Hub includes hosting, drag-and-drop builders, and AI writing assistance. No developer required for most tasks.
Why is HubSpot So Popular?
HubSpot solves three problems that plague most businesses: disconnected data across departments, steep learning curves for complex software, and difficulty measuring marketing ROI. The platform's popularity comes from delivering fast results without requiring an IT team or months of training.
Unified data eliminates chaos
When your marketing, sales, and service teams use different tools that don't talk to each other, you end up with data chaos. Your sales rep doesn't know the prospect downloaded three whitepapers last week. Your service team can't see the promises your sales team made during the deal. Your marketing team is guessing which campaigns closed revenue.
Easy to learn and adopt
Most teams can get productive in weeks, not months. The platform is intuitive enough that you don't need months of training or expensive consultants just to send an email campaign.
AI does the heavy lifting
HubSpot's AI tools (called "Breeze") boost productivity across the platform. Content generation, sales prospecting, 24/7 customer service responses—automation handles routine work so your team can focus on strategy and relationships.
Measurable results
After one year, the average HubSpot customer sees 129% more leads, closes 36% more deals, and improves ticket closure rates by 37%. 95% report positive ROI. These numbers come from HubSpot's customer data.
What Are the Main Benefits of HubSpot?
HubSpot eliminates the data fragmentation that kills collaboration between your revenue teams. Beyond that, the platform delivers five specific advantages that directly impact your bottom line.
Benefit 1: No more data disconnect
Sales, marketing, and service work from the same customer record. No duplicate data. No version conflicts. No "let me check with marketing."
Benefit 2: Faster time to value
You'll see results in weeks, not quarters. The platform is designed for quick wins that build momentum.
Benefit 3: Scales with your growth
Start with the free CRM. Add marketing automation when you're ready. Layer in advanced sales tools as your pipeline grows. The platform grows with you.
Benefit 4: Everything integrates
Need to connect Slack? Salesforce? Stripe? QuickBooks? HubSpot's App Marketplace has 1,500+ integrations. Custom API connections work for specialized tools.
If your thinking about integrating Salesforce with HubSpot, read our full guide: Integrating HubSpot With Salesforce? Read This Before
Benefit 5: Built-in automation
Workflows handle lead nurturing, email sequences manage sales follow-up, and AI agents resolve customer questions 24/7. Your team focuses on high-value work, not repetitive tasks.
Who Should Use HubSpot?
HubSpot works best for businesses committed to content marketing and ready to break down barriers between marketing, sales, and service. If your teams currently work from disconnected tools and you're serious about fixing that, HubSpot is built for you.
Best for businesses that:
- Need to eliminate data gaps between marketing, sales, and service teams
- Want tools teams can learn quickly (weeks, not months)
- Are committed to creating helpful content instead of relying only on ads
- Have budget room for growth-focused tools
- Require marketing and sales to work from the same playbook
When Should You Look at Alternatives?
HubSpot isn't the right fit if you only need one or two basic features, have strict budget constraints, or require deep industry-specific customization. The platform's value comes from using it fully—if you can't do that, you're paying for capabilities you won't use.
Consider other options if:
- You only need basic email marketing or simple contact management (cheaper options exist)
- Your budget can't support the jump from free tools to $890/month
- You need hyper-specialized, industry-specific CRM features HubSpot doesn't offer
How Much Does HubSpot Cost?
HubSpot pricing starts free and scales to $3,600+/month depending on features and contact volume. The jump from free tools to useful automation happens at the Professional tier ($890/month), which catches most businesses off guard.
HubSpot offers four tiers with these starting prices:
- Free: $0
- Starter: ~$15-50/seat
- Professional: ~$890/month base
- Enterprise: ~$3,600/month base
The critical detail most businesses discover too late: useful automation features require the Professional tier or higher.
The Free CRM works for getting started. But if you're serious about scaling, you'll outgrow it fast. Upgrading to Professional includes a mandatory $3,000 onboarding fee for Marketing Hub.
Make an informed decision
Use our HubSpot Total Cost Calculator and discover how much you need to leverage your investment on this smart CRM.
What Drives HubSpot's Cost Up?
Your cost increases as you generate more leads—which is the goal but creates a pricing trap. Every additional 1,000-5,000 marketing contacts adds $50-250 to your monthly bill depending on your tier.
Marketing contacts are the primary cost driver. As you generate more leads, your monthly cost increases.
Professional tier includes 2,000 marketing contacts. Need 7,000? Add $250/month. Need 12,000? Add another $250/month.
The Six Core "Hubs"
HubSpot organizes its tools into six functional areas:
- Smart CRM (Free) - The foundation. Contact records, activity tracking, basic reporting.
- Marketing Hub - Email campaigns, landing pages, SEO tools, ad tracking, and automation workflows.
- If you want to know everything about HubSpot Marketing Hub, watch our YouTube playlist: HubSpot Marketing Hub Masterclass
- Sales Hub - Deal tracking, email sequences, pipeline management, and revenue forecasting.
- Service Hub - Ticketing system, help desk, customer feedback surveys, knowledge base.
- Content Hub - Website builder, blog management, hosting, and AI content writer.
- Data Hub - Data quality controls, custom rules, app synchronization, and governance tools.
- Commerce Hub - B2B commerce solution that enables businesses to accept payments, manage quotes, process subscriptions, and handle complex B2B transactions directly within the CRM
HubSpot CRM becomes powerful when you use multiple hubs together. Data flows automatically between them, so you can track a customer's entire journey—from first website visit to closed deal to support ticket resolution.
How Flexible and Scalable is HubSpot?
.webp?width=800&height=399&name=Top%20HubSpot%20Integrations-1%20(1).webp)
HubSpot scales from startup to enterprise without requiring platform migration. The centralized database grows with you—add users, increase contact volume, expand into new markets—all on the same system. Customization options let you adapt workflows and pipelines to match your specific processes instead of forcing you into rigid templates.
Flexibility
Customize workflows, sales pipelines, and reporting dashboards to match your specific business processes. The platform adapts to your workflow, not the other way around.
HubSpot supports custom API integrations for specialized tools. Need to connect proprietary software? Build custom connections that keep your entire tech stack unified.
Scalability
The centralized data foundation means all teams can access the same information as you grow. Add users, increase contact volume, or expand into new markets without switching platforms.
Cloud-based infrastructure automatically adjusts to handle fluctuations in website traffic and data volume. You're not managing servers or worrying about capacity.
Integration ecosystem
The App Marketplace offers 1,500+ third-party integrations. Connect popular tools like Slack, Salesforce, Google Analytics, Zoom, and Shopify without custom development.
If your thinking about integrating Salesforce with HubSpot, read our full guide: Integrating HubSpot With Salesforce? Read This Before
How Do You Automate with HubSpot?
Automation is how HubSpot delivers ROI. 89% of customers report productivity increases from automated workflows.
Workflows (Marketing automation)
Build multi-step campaigns that nurture leads automatically. Someone downloads a whitepaper? Trigger a 5-email sequence over two weeks. They visit your pricing page twice? Alert sales immediately. Workflows handle more than emails. Automate internal tasks, clean up data, assign leads to the right sales rep, update contact properties based on behavior—all without manual work.
Sequences (Sales automation)
Sales teams automate personalized follow-up. Create a series of emails and tasks that execute automatically. When a prospect replies, the sequence stops. When they don't, your next touchpoint happens on schedule.
AI-powered automation
HubSpot's Breeze AI tools accelerate content creation, identify high-value leads, and resolve customer questions without human intervention. The AI learns from your data to make smarter recommendations over time.
Critical automation features unlock at the Professional tier ($890/month). Starter tier has basic automation. Free tier has almost none.
Want to learn more about how HubSpot AI integrates with ChatGPT and Claude? Check out our latest video: HubSpot AI Tutorial: Learn how to use ChatGPT with HubSpot + Claude HubSpot integration!
How Do You Set Up HubSpot?
Setup requires four critical steps in a specific order: install tracking code, establish naming conventions, configure domains, and set user permissions. Skip any of these and you'll create data problems that take months to fix. The entire process takes 2-4 hours if you do it right the first time.
Follow these essential setup steps in order:
- Step 1: Install tracking code on your website: Without this, HubSpot can't see what prospects do on your site. WordPress has a plugin. Other platforms require pasting code into your site's header.
- Step 2: Set up naming conventions: HubSpot allows 1,000 custom fields per object. Without a system, this becomes chaos. Use prefixes (contact_, deal_, company_) and document your standards before building.
- Step 3: Add all your domains: Operating across multiple domains or subdomains? Add them in Advanced Tracking settings. Otherwise, cross-domain tracking breaks and form submissions may get flagged as spam.
- Step 4: Invite your team and set permissions: Define who can see what before someone deletes your entire contact database. Not everyone needs access to everything.
What Are HubSpot's Limitations?
HubSpot caps workflows at 500 per portal, limits custom fields to 1,000 per object, and restricts email sending based on your contact tier. Some ad formats (Facebook Messenger, LinkedIn Carousel) have limited tracking, forcing you to use native platform analytics for complete data.
System Limits:
- Maximum 500 workflows per Enterprise portal
- Maximum 1,000 custom fields per object type
- Email sending capped at 5-20x your contact tier (depends on subscription level)
Tracking Limitations: Facebook Messenger ads and LinkedIn Carousel ads have limited tracking. You'll need to use those platforms' native analytics for complete data.
Why Do HubSpot Implementations Fail?
Most failures come from three preventable mistakes: launching without defined success metrics, poor data migration planning, and team resistance to change. Even user-friendly platforms fail when organizations skip strategic planning or can't get buy-in from the people who need to use them daily.
Three common reasons:
- No clear plan: Teams activate features without defining success metrics. The system feels disconnected from business outcomes.
- Data migration problems: Transferring historical data from legacy systems is complex. Poor planning creates errors that take months to fix.
- To learn how to properly migrate to HubSpot, check out our full guide: How to use HubSpot: Full HubSpot Migration Tutorial for Beginners
- Low team adoption: Resistance to change and communication gaps between marketing and sales stall implementation, regardless of platform quality.
Where Can You Learn HubSpot?
HubSpot Academy offers free courses, certifications, and learning paths that teach platform skills and marketing strategy. The certifications are globally recognized and prove competency to employers and clients. Beyond Academy, HubSpot User Groups and the Community Forum provide peer support when you're stuck.
- HubSpot Academy: Self-paced courses, certifications, and learning paths organized by role or business objective. Certifications are globally recognized and validate your team's expertise.
- On The Fuze YouTube Channel (Free): HubSpot tutorials, masterclasses and New Features. New content weekly.
- HubSpot Community Forum: Troubleshooting help when something breaks or you can't figure out how to build a specific workflow.
Is HubSpot Right for Your Business?
HubSpot works when you're ready to eliminate data divisions, commit to content-driven growth, and invest in changing how your teams collaborate. It fails when you're looking for cheap point solutions, can't afford the Professional tier jump, or aren't willing to change team workflows. The ROI shows up in months if you use it fully—but only if you use it fully.
HubSpot is a customer platform built around one core idea: keep all your customer data in one place so your teams can collaborate instead of competing.
Choose HubSpot if you:
- Need to eliminate departmental data silos
- Want speed-to-value over deep customization
- Are committed to creating helpful content
- Can invest in tools that require team behavior change
The ROI typically shows up in your pipeline within months, not years—if you use it fully by connecting marketing, sales, and service.
Skip HubSpot if you:
- Only need basic tools
- Have strict budget constraints
- Require extreme customization
- Aren't ready to change how teams work together
Key Takeaways
- HubSpot connects marketing, sales, and service teams through one shared database
- Built around Inbound Marketing: attract customers by being helpful, not interruptive
- Average customers see 129% more leads, 36% more closed deals, and 37% better ticket resolution after year one
- Pricing scales with success—more leads means higher costs
- Essential features like advanced automation require Professional tier ($890/month+)
- Best for businesses ready to eliminate data silos and commit to content-driven growth
- Not ideal if you only need basic tools or have strict budget constraints